Chinese Gardens
This morning we woke up and went to downtown Portland. They have a wonderful Chinese Gardens there that Gaynelle and Von have a membership to so we can go any time we like. I had never heard of the Chinese Gardens before but it sounded like fun so we bundled Chance up and off we went. The Gardens really are beautiful even in the winter. They brought in real artisans and designers from China when they built the gardens and it realy shows. There are small mostly open air buildings with walkways in between them and a lake connecting the buildings and flowing under bridges. Within the building and along all the walkways are plants some of which are flowering even in the cold. There are false windows that create a view of a view of a view with plants in between each window. It really is pretty
. I can not wait to come back next time we are here to see what the Gardens look like in another season. There is an authentic Chinese Tea Room in the Gardens where we went and Gaynelle and I had some tea and some mooncake which was suprisingly sweet to be made of beans. Chance was very good and really seemed to enjoy the gardens especially all the water and the waterfall. Grandpa Von took Chance out walking around while Gaynelle and I drank our tea. Chance stands up to the cold very well as a matter of fact most of the time he does not even seem to notice except for his nose getting a little red. Next time we come he will be able to toddle around the Gardens himself. It was really nice to see this little piece of tranquility in the middle of such a large city.
